With governments all around the world becoming increasingly interested in what you do online it might be a good idea to make things a little more difficult for those nosy bureaucrats.
One option is a good VPN service, but most of these cost quite a bit of money, and also: which one to choose ?
For several years now i've been using RiseUp VPN, a basically free service run by dedicated & privacy-minded people who rely on donations from it's users to stay afloat.
You can choose several locations worldwide to hide your real location (also very useful to read news in countries that use geoblocking) and i've found it to work really well.
